Got the bug to build another hotrod. I have been thinking about either a 20-250 or a 20- 220 swift. Just wondering if folks have "been there done that" . I would imagine that with a 1 in 8 or 1 in 9 twist barrel and the 50 grain berger, you would have a formittable 500 yard chuck gun... | ||

hvyw8t Having a Ruger#1 re-barreled to 20-250imp. at Weaver Rifles! I'm going for the old falling block look with a 30" oct. tube. ![]() If your interested in the hot 20's go to Keavin Weaver's site and look around, he's working on the 20 Ultimate (20/220swift)as we speak, also look up his read on the "mighty 20-250" P.s. He has the reamer's for 20-250,20/250imp.,20 bobcat(222 rem.),20 practital(.223 )and if he doesn't have it he'll get it no extra charge. Good Luck!!! 338vt | |||

Got a buddy that's got a 20-250, and he's having some success with it on coyotes, but it's down now as he's having some scope problems. Just finished a 20 BR XP-100 handgun that i'll be using on coyotes next fur season. It's got a 9 twsit specifically for the 50 Berger. We'll see how that goes. Mntngoat That's a very fine looking weapon. I don't think that anything above a 20 BR is going to buy you much more in the way of MV. It will get you a lot of unwanted throat erosion if you go bigger. | |||
